
Tottenham Hotspur head coach Jose Mourinho has raved about Harry Kane on Sky Sports Premier League (10:12pm, April 16, 2021).
The Spurs boss was impressed by the goals from Kane during the 2-2 draw with Everton away from home at Goodison Park in the Premier League on Friday evening.
The England international striker scored both goals for Spurs, and Mourinho has said that it does not come as a surprise to anyone at the club the way the 27-year-old took them as he does i all the time in training.
Mourinho said about Kane on Sky Sports Premier League (10:12pm, April 16, 2021): “Great finishing. He is the kind of player when you are on the bench and you see the first touch, the first control like in the first goal and the ball bouncing in front, we are used to seeing that in training and we know that it’s fantastic finishing. Two beautiful goals, but not a surprise for the ones that see him do that day after day in training.”
World-class striker
Kane was relatively quiet in the match against Everton, but the England international still ended up scoring two goals.

It shows just how prepared and clinical the striker is, and there is no doubt that he is a world-class player.
Spurs could end up missing out on the Premier League top four this season, but there is a very good chance that the striker could finish as the top scorer in the division.
According to BBC Sport, Kane has scored 21 goals in the Premier League so far this season, two more than Liverpool forward Mohamed Salah.
